Business Capability Lead – Idea to Market

The Business Capability Expert [I2M Domain] evaluates and improves business processes to identify opportunities for enhancement, leading to improved business outcomes for the domain responsible. The role works with limited supervision, contributes to strategic plans and business cases, shapes organizational policies, and conducts workshops to foster cross‑departmental collaboration. It develops comprehensive roadmaps for business capabilities, ensures operational compliance and productivity, engages with Central Functions and Local Process Owners, and aligns capability improvements with organizational goals. The role analyzes emerging technologies and industry trends for potential integration, drives effective communication strategies, reviews lessons learned to guide future enhancements, nurtures organizational competencies, and coaches diverse talent to support overall success.
